About

Jamil Kawa is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and Condensed Matter Physics. According to data from OpenAlex, Jamil Kawa has authored 21 papers receiving a total of 267 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 17 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ering, 9 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and 7 papers in Condensed Matter Physics. Recurrent topics in Jamil Kawa’s work include Quantum and electron transport phenomena (8 papers), Physics of Superconductivity and Magnetism (7 papers) and Advancements in Semiconductor Devices and Circuit Design (7 papers). Jamil Kawa is often cited by papers focused on Quantum and electron transport phenomena (8 papers), Physics of Superconductivity and Magnetism (7 papers) and Advancements in Semiconductor Devices and Circuit Design (7 papers). Jamil Kawa collaborates with scholars based in United States, Switzerland and Japan. Jamil Kawa's co-authors include Yehia Massoud, Charles Chiang, Don MacMillen, Jacob White, Eby G. Friedman, Gleb Krylov, Tahereh Jabbari, S.R. Whiteley, Arthur Nieuwoudt and Qing Su and has published in prestigious journals such as IEEE Transactions on Electron Devices, IEEE Transactions on Very Large Scale Integration (VLSI) Systems and IEEE Transactions on Applied Superconductivity.
